If you're having trouble signing in, follow these steps.

Username

  1. Select the Forgot Username link on the TOEFL® Access sign-in page.

  2. Enter the email address associated with your account.

  3. Your username will be emailed to that address.

Password

  1. Select the Forgot Password link on the TOEFL Access sign-in page.

  2. Enter your information. There are few options:

  • If you're an ETS Data Manager user, you may enter your username.

  • Other users, you may enter your email address.

  • All users may enter a telephone number.

3. Your username will be to the email address associated with TOEFL Access.

Other Issues

If you face TOEFL Access sign-in issues and receive an error message such as "You are not authorized to access the requested application/page with the ID you are currently signed-in as," follow these steps:

  • Check whether your username includes ExtSys in the prefix. If so, this is a server-to-server account that is solely intended to manage integrations with TOEFL Access.

  • To login to TOEFL Access, you'll need to contact the administrator of your institution and ask them to add you to the account by navigating to the Manage Users under the profile dropdown.

  • Once added, an invitation is sent to your inbox, which must be accepted within 24 hours.
